## **1. Understanding the History & Legacy**
Before purchasing, it’s essential to recognize the historical significance of this reel. Montgomery Wards was a major American retailer in the mid-20th century, and their **Hawthorne** line of fishing gear was known for affordability and durability. The **60-6430 model** was designed for freshwater fly fishing, featuring a simple yet effective click-and-pawl drag system.

**Why Collectors Love It:**
– **Retro Appeal:** The classic design and branding evoke nostalgia.
– **Durability:** Many reels from this era were built to last, with sturdy metal construction.
– **Rarity:** Well-preserved models in original boxes are increasingly hard to find.

## **2. Key Features to Examine**
When evaluating a vintage **Hawthorne 60-6430**, pay attention to these critical aspects:

### **A. Reel Construction & Materials**
– **Body Material:** Most models are made of **aluminum or lightweight alloy**, ensuring corrosion resistance.
– **Spool Design:** Check for smooth rotation—the original spool should move freely without wobbling.
– **Drag System:** The click-and-pawl mechanism should produce a crisp, audible sound when engaged.

### **B. Condition & Authenticity**
– **Original Box & Bag:** A complete set (reel, box, and storage bag) significantly increases value.
– **Signs of Wear:** Minor scratches are expected, but deep rust or structural damage affects usability.
– **Engravings & Labels:** Authentic models feature clear **”Montgomery Wards Hawthorne” branding** and model numbers.

### **C. Functionality Test**
– Spin the reel to ensure smooth operation.
– Test the drag adjustment—does it hold tension properly?
– Check for missing screws or loose components.

## **4. Restoration & Maintenance Tips**
If you acquire a slightly worn reel, these steps can help restore it:
– **Clean Gently:** Use a soft cloth and mild soap—avoid harsh chemicals.
– **Lubricate:** Apply reel oil to the spindle and drag mechanism.
– **Storage:** Keep it in a dry place, preferably inside its original bag to prevent oxidation.
